Output 423abfc607fc8958252868216c82e03f29dc9595ca7e21b96be1184155fafe42:0

value
2150521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6b05b9a5d1a2983c3ac3311c5d2a6debf0be07b OP_EQUAL
address
3NincDnLpXemiQzCkcq9evK784nwA87vMv
transaction
423abfc607fc8958252868216c82e03f29dc9595ca7e21b96be1184155fafe42
spent
true